Stunting remains a chronic nutritional issue affecting human resource quality in Indonesia, particularly children under five years old. High prevalence of stunting impacts long-term cognitive development, physical growth, and productivity of the young generation (Ministry of Health, 2023). This community service aims to optimize the role of public administration in disseminating policies and programs to reduce stunting through education, training, and direct community assistance. Activities were carried out through coordination with government officials, community health cadres, and local leaders, using local communication media to raise awareness about nutrition. The results indicate an increase in community knowledge on stunting, balanced nutrition practices, and active involvement of both officials and residents in stunting reduction programs. Optimizing public administration through capacity building, cross-sector coordination, and information technology utilization supports program targets. This service recommends strategies for sustainable, participatory, and data-driven program implementation.

Dasawisma groups have strategic potential in supporting family independence, but have not been optimally empowered. This Community Service activity aims to strengthen Dasawisma's capacity as agents of social change in enhancing family independence through the internalization of independence spirit values. The method used was a participatory and educational community organizing approach, implemented at Dasawisma Asoka RT.007, Bukit Timah Sub-district, Dumai City, on August 10, 2024. Activities included interactive material delivery, group discussions, work program preparation simulations, and reflective evaluations. The results showed increased understanding among Dasawisma members regarding their strategic roles, emergence of initiative and self-confidence, ability to formulate solutions based on local potential, and formation of more structured cooperation patterns and emergence of local mobilizer figures. The participatory approach based on independence values proved effective in driving Dasawisma's transformation from administrative implementers to subjects of independent and sustainable family and community development.

Development of MSME Clusters in Semarang City is carried out to support the activities of MSME actors who are grouped into various types. This research was conducted by taking a sample of 70 MSME actors in various clusters. The competitiveness and sustainability of the clusters are determined using the AHP (Analytic Hierarchy Process) Method. From the results of the analysis it was found that Clusters in Semarang City, it can be seen that based on the HR variable, all clusters in Semarang City fall into the criteria/category of Sustainable Clusters. However, when viewed from the competitiveness variable, there are 3 (three) clusters that fall into the less sustainable category, namely Metals, Tourism, and Furniture. So, in general, the results of the cluster categories in the city of Semarang show that the problems facing cluster sustainability are more like an inability to compete

This study was an attempt to explore the nexus between career development and employee job performance in UNTAG Semarang, Central Java, Indonesia. The study was necessitated following the need to institute career development programs in organizations for employees to acquire additional knowledge for improved job performance. This study was a survey-type of research that employed a correlational design in an attempt to ascertain the magnitude of the relationship between the studied variables. Structured questionnaires were administered to a sample size of 250 drawn from the population of the study. The Likert 5- point scale was used in quantifying responses while simple regression was employed in determining the degree of the relationship between career development and employee job performance. The result shows a strong relationship between career mentoring and the quality of employee job performance in the organization and concludes that organizations that wish to improve on employee job performance must institute and entrench career mentoring necessary for skill acquisition. The study recommends that organizations should encourage career counseling activities as a leeway to providing a sustainable framework upon which employees acquire the needed operational skills that will enhance their job performance in a typical organization.

This study aims to utilize rice washing wastewater as a potential raw material for bioethanol production using enzymatic hydrolysis and fermentation methods. The wastewater is treated with amylase enzyme to break down starch into simple sugars, which are then fermented using yeast to produce ethanol. The research involves optimizing process conditions such as temperature, pH, enzyme concentration, and fermentation time. The results indicate that rice washing wastewater has the potential to be an efficient raw material for bioethanol production. Thus, this study contributes to the development of renewable energy sources and the utilization of agricultural waste to create a more sustainable economic cycle.

One problem that arises from the development of health is one of increasing dependents of the productive age community towards unproductive communities. The elderly group will experience a decrease in the degree of health both naturally or caused due to disease. There is a need for an elderly coaching program that starts from pralansia is very necessary to maintain productivity. In RW V, Kelurahan Bambankerep Posyandu Lansia has not yet been formed, but there are elderly gymnastic activities that are offered once a month. So that offered solutions for the formation of Lansia Posyandu cadres so that Lansia Posyandu can be sustainable. The output of this accompanimen is that the community can check themselves to detect degenerative diseases. After 2 months of mentoring, the Posyandu for the elderly is formed and cadres of the Posyandu for the elderly can detect early degenerative diseases. The elderly found in RW V 56.1% had excessive Mass index which is a risk of hypertension, heart disease, DM, PPOP, stroke. And 52.2% of the elderly have hypertension.

One of the pillars in the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s) is the 16 pillars covering legal development and governance. Governance in government is one part of this goal, because there are still relatively many forms of fraud in government. The purpose of this study was to analyze the effect of compensation suitability, control system compliance and organizational commitment to fraud. This study took a sample of accounting officers and goods or asset managers throughout the OPD in the City of Salatiga. The analysis tool uses multiple linear regression analysis. This study showsthat the suitability of compensation and control system compliance has no effect on fraud, while organizational commitment has an influence on fraud.Keywords: suitability of compensation, control system compliance, organizational commitment and fraud
